Ⅰ 如何開發地理信息系統有什麼開發工具及參考資料
開發地理信息系統有底層開發和二次集成開發之分:
底層開發主要使用C/C++、Java實現GIS的底層數據引擎、圖形引擎及相關分析等功能。底層開發需要強大的技術和資金背景才行,要求精通計算機底層技術和空間分析演算法。
二次開發是在GIS平台開發商提供的GIS開發包基礎上進行集成開發,目前主流的方式是組件開發和WEBGIS開發。GIS組件現在主要用ARC ENGINE、MO、MAPX和SUPERMAP OBJETS,WEBGIS平台主要是ARCIMS 、MAPEXETREME、SUPERMAP .NET S等。
相關參考資料網上很多,多在相關論壇上,給你推薦幾個:
www.GISSKY.NET
GIS帝國論壇
...
其他的你自己去搜吧
Ⅱ GIS軟體一般是怎麼開發的
GIS軟體開發(第一講).ppt免費下載
鏈接:https://pan..com/s/1ZL-4JblRbl9cIPOp-TkOPQ
地理信息系統(Geographic Information System或 Geo-Information system,GIS)有時又稱為「地學信息系統」。它是一種特定的十分重要的空間信息系統。它是在計算機硬、軟體系統支持下,對整個或部分地球表層(包括大氣層)空間中的有關地理分布數據進行採集、儲存、管理、運算、分析、顯示和描述的技術系統。
Ⅲ 、GIS的功能及其工作流程是什麼GIS與IT技術有哪些綜合應用舉例說明GIS在現代物流中有哪些應用
GIS是地理空間信息的採集、存儲、管理、分析、應用和可視化的一門技術,GIS中文是地理信息系統或者地理信息科學。工作中圍繞地理空間信息(地理位置及地理位置上的信息)展開,分為數據採集(測量、遙感、導航、攝影測量)、數據存儲(空間資料庫技術,進入空間資料庫前要進行檢查)、管理(資料庫技術、數據結構等技術、還有就是數據的許可權管理等,簡單的來說就是數據的進入資料庫和出資料庫的管理)、分析(主要指空間分析)、應用(在國土、規劃、導航、地圖等等所有你能想到的地方,都能將GIS和其他的行業結合,實現PC端、Web端、移動和互聯等設備和網路中的應用,類似於網路地圖、高德地圖等等的,但是遠不止這些的應用,簡單的概括就是將所有的信息和信息分析的結果疊加在地圖上面展示),在以上這些過程中還伴隨著地圖制圖的技術。這是GIS的流程。實際中,GIS就是圍繞以上這幾個方面工作,對於每一步,都有每一步的流程,對於地理信息系統,工作中分為兩大部分,一部分是應用GIS系統,另一部分當然就是開發GIS系統了,對於應用的話,圍繞數據的採集、存儲、管理、加工、分析展開,對於GIS系統的開發就是圍繞應用展開,開發中就是軟體工程了。於IT技術相結合討論的話,就是GIS和IT都是處理信息的科學技術,狹義上的IT主要指軟體開發,GIS軟體工程和軟體工程是差不多的,主要是軟體的設計、開發,GIS技術中有空間資料庫技術、空間數據結構技術、還有一系列的軟體開發技術(設計、編碼實現,程序開發的話有C++/.NET/JAVA等),比較新的,如雲計算、大數據、物聯網等都有包括,應用的有數字城市、智慧地球等等。在物聯網中,可以參考京東商城的物流,在物流中有物流配送路徑選擇、最短路徑選擇,物流信息在地圖上可視化實時顯示、管理和查詢等,還有物流中轉站的選址等等,很多隻要能想到的都可以做。(純手工打的,打得手都痛了,希望對你有用,細節技術,如有興趣可單獨聯系)。